The use of explosives in fishing is also referred to as blast fishing, or dynamite fishing. In all, it refers to the use of explosives to kill fish. The fish are killed by the blast shock and either float to the top of the water, or sink to the bottom. The fish are then collected all together. As you can imagine, there can be a lot of collateral damage to surrounding wildlife, and the environment. For this very reason, blast fishing is illegal in most countries.
